Exporting machinery to Austria requires rigorous adherence to European health, safety, and environmental standards. Unlike standard commercial export units, packaging machinery deployed within the Austrian market must satisfy stringent criteria set forth by the Austrian Federal Ministry for Climate Action, Environment, Energy, Mobility, Innovation and Technology (BMK) as well as the AUVA (Allgemeine Unfallversicherungsanstalt) workplace safety standards.
Every automated packaging line is integrated with dual-channel safety relays (Category 4 / Performance Level e according to EN ISO 13849-1), safety interlocked acrylic guards, emergency stop loops, and Festo safety exhaust valves to ensure zero mechanical risk during operator access.
Full compliance with EN 60204-1 electrical standards. Controls are wired for 400V 50Hz 3-Phase power grids, utilizing Schneider Electric circuit breakers, shielded EMC noise suppression cabling, and IP65 stainless control cabinets designed to handle washdown environments.
Austrian sustainability mandates demand low-carbon film processing. Our servo-controlled heat sealing bars and ultrasonic sealing options seamlessly transition between recyclable Mono-PE, BOPP, compostable PLA barrier films, and recycled Kraft paper structures without thermal distortion.
A modern fully automatic packaging line functions as a synchronized mechatronic ecosystem. For high-throughput Austrian operations, downtime attributable to misaligned film tracks, weight variances, or erratic sealing temperatures carries significant financial consequences. Fodapack engineers equipment around five core technological pillars:
| Sub-System Component | Engineering Specification | Core Operational Benefit | Austrian Industry Application |
|---|---|---|---|
| Dosing & Feeding Unit | Multihead Combination Weighers (10/14/20 Head) & Servo Auger Feeders | Precision accuracy within ±0.1g to ±0.5g; eliminates costly product giveaway. | Specialty Coffee Beans, Roasted Nuts, Organic Muesli, Powdered Spices |
| Film Pulling & Forming | Dual Servo Belts with Automatic Edge-Guide Optical Tracking (Sick / Omron) | Zero friction drift; precise bag length control at speeds up to 120 bags/min. | Pillow Bags, Gusseted Quad-Seal Bags, VFFS Pouches |
| Sealing Mechanisms | Constant Temperature PID Control & Ultrasonic Cold Sealing Modules | Hermetic air-tight seals across bio-based and heat-sensitive laminate barrier films. | Matcha Powder, Chemical Powders, Dairy Powders |
| Bulk Bagging Station | Gross/Net Weighing Heavy-Duty Load Cells with Pneumatic Bag Clamping | Vibration settlement and dust extraction ports for 25kg to 50kg industrial bags. | Barite, Gypsum Flakes, Mulch Compost, Construction Materials |
| Control System (HMI) | Siemens S7-1200/1500 PLC paired with 10.1" Multi-Language Touch HMI (German/English) | Intuitive recipe management, fault diagnostics, and Industry 4.0 data logging. | Automated Plant Integration (Graz, Linz, Vienna Manufacturing Centers) |

Packaging coarse or irregular materials—such as gypsum flakes, barite powders, or organic mulch compost—presents severe mechanical wear and dust contamination risks. Fodapack’s 25kg–50kg Heavy-Duty Bagging Lines incorporate heavy-gauge SS304/SS316 contact surfaces, sealed pneumatic clamping jaws, and integrated dust extraction shrouds to maintain pristine factory floor air quality under Austrian environmental standards.
